Antoine Mille has been the standout performer for Troyes in league play this season with a rating of 7.44. Ismaël Boura and Merwan Ifnaou have also impressed with ratings of 7.37 and 7.31 respectively.
Tawfik Bentayeb leads Troyes's scoring in league play with 9 goals this season. Jaures Assoumou has contributed 4, while Martin Adeline has added 4.
Martin Adeline is the chief creator for Troyes in league play with 5 assists this season. Mathys Detourbet and Merwan Ifnaou have also been key playmakers with 3 and 3 assists respectively.
Troyes have been in inconsistent form recently, winning 2 of their last 5 matches (40% win rate). They have scored 6 goals and conceded 8 during this period. In the Coupe de France, they faced a 2-0 win against SC Bastia, and a 2-4 loss to Lens. In the Ligue 2, they faced a 2-1 win against Reims, a 0-1 loss to Guingamp, and a 0-2 loss to Le Mans.

Troyes's squad consists of 32 players. Goalkeepers: Hillel Konaté (Burkina Faso), Zacharie Boucher (France), Nicolas Lemaitre (France). Defenders: Lucas Maronnier (France), Yvann Titi (France), Noah Donkor (France), Hugo Gambor (Central African Rep.), Adrien Monfray (France), Anis Ouzenadji (France), Ismaël Boura (Comoros), Fred Onambele (France), Paolo Gozzi (Italy), Tom Akpakoun (France), Sankhoun Diawara (France). Midfielders: Noa Cervantes (Algeria), Martin Adeline (France), Xavier Chavalerin (France), Mouhamed Diop (Senegal), Roman Murcy (France), Antoine Mille (France), Thierno Baldé (France), Alexandre Phliponeau (France). Forwards: Renaud Ripart (France), Merwan Ifnaou (France), Mathys Detourbet (France), Kandet Diawara (Guinea), Elijah Odede (Nigeria), Tawfik Bentayeb (Morocco), Mounaim El Idrissy (France), Arthylio Nade (France), Ibrahim Traore (France), Amadou Diakite (France).
Troyes transfers: New signings include Kandet Diawara (from Magdeburg), Tawfik Bentayeb (from Union Touarga Sport), Hugo Gambor (from Gent). Players transferred out include Yasser Larouci (to Kifisia FC), Derek Mazou-Sacko (to Millwall), Abdu Conte (to Casa Pia AC), Abdoulaye N'Diaye (to Parma), Abdoulaye Kante (to Middlesbrough) and 6 more.
Stephane Dumont is the current head coach of Troyes. Under their leadership, the team has achieved a 45% win rate across 55 matches, averaging 1.55 points per game.
Notable previous managers include Patrick Kisnorbo managed the club for 2 seasons, recording 3 wins from 38 matches (8% win rate). Alou Diarra managed the club for one season, recording 2 wins from 2 matches (100% win rate). Other former coaches include David Guion, Claude Robin, Bruno Irles, Laurent Batlles, Rui Almeida, Jean-Louis Garcia, and Jean-Marc Furlan.
Troyes plays their home matches at Stade de l'Aube in Troyes, which has a capacity of 21,877.
